Nicolas C. Johnson joined SLA in 2001 as a partner. He is an expert in energy project development and his knowledge and industry experience as a strategic, business minded attorney has allowed his practice to flourish within the renewable energy industry in particular. The balance of his legal practice focuses on representing clients in the litigation of commercial and civil claims and on serving clients with international development bank issues and arbitration matters.

Nicolas has strong international negotiation experience, having handled major aspects of financing for large international energy and infrastructure projects, having drafted and negotiated construction related agreements for wind, solar, biomass and gas turbine installations, having assisted in dispute resolution with regard to delays in delivery of equipment, services and turbines for international energy projects, and having conducted detailed legal analysis and participated in feasibility studies for international development bank funded energy projects.

Nicolas has acted as counsel in multiple due diligence review processes for renewable energy project transactions. He has conducted detailed legal analysis of those projects and has optimized his clients’ position in potential transactions. In the course of his work, Nicolas has successfully matched funding with experienced renewable energy developers to create and develop portfolios of wind, solar and biomass projects. He has worked to create successful joint ventures for clients to develop pipelines of projects and has been involved in hydropower and conventional power development activities as well.

Prior to this, Nicolas had served from 1999 – 2001 as the Assistant Editor to the German Yearbook of International Law and as a Research Fellow at the Walther Schücking Institute for International Law in Kiel, Germany.  Nicolas received B.A. degrees in History and in International Studies and from Emory University and holds a Juris Doctor degree from the District of Columbia School of Law. He is a native of Washington, D.C. and speaks German.
